Human impact on distribution of soldier crab (Dotilla wichmanni)

2009 
Distribution and density of soldier crab in 7 sandy beach at Phetchaburi and Prachuabkirikhan Province were studied. Each study area had different degree of human activities such as the construction, tourist and pollution. The impact from pollution which caused habitat destruction were the most serious problem to the distribution and density of soldier crab. The Tourist trampling had no direct effect to distribution and density of soldier crab. The ecological study of soldier crab about burrow construction behavior showed the ability of the burrowing and making trenchs for avoiding form the tourist. The beach profile, grain size and theirs behavior might play more important role on to the distribution and density of soldier crab than the human impact.
